使用适合的APP可以有效地绘制编程结构图,常见的有:1、Lucidchart、2、Draw.io、3、Microsoft Visio、4、OmniGraffle、5、Gliffy
Lucidchart是一个流行的在线图表和流程图应用程序,它可以很容易地制作出专业的编程结构图。它提供广泛的模板和形状库,支持协作,实时更新等功能。用户可以通过拖拽不同的元素来创建流程图、UML图、ER图等。它还支持导入和导出不同格式的文件,如Visio、PDF、PNG等,使之成为可能在多种设备和平台上进行编程结构设计。
一、在线工具行业评价
互联网时代,对于绘制编程结构图的需求大幅增长。评价在线工具时通常考虑易用性、功能性、协作能力等。专业人员普遍认为,响应速度快、拥有多样化模板和图形库、支持云协作的工具更受青睐。
二、LUCIDCHART的实用性分析
Lucidchart以其卓越的图表绘制功能及高度的用户体验受到业界专家的认可。通过简单的拖拽操作,用户即可构建复杂的编程结构图。实时协作功能极大提高了团队工作的效率,而它对各种文件格式的支持,使得工作成果的共享变得异常便捷。
三、DRAW.IO作为免费工具的优势
Draw.io是一个免费的图表软件,尤其适合初学者或预算有限的用户。它直观的界面和操作方式,让用户迅速上手。由于是基于网络的,用户可以轻松地保存工作到云端,如Google Drive、OneDrive或者本地。Draw.io广泛用于创建流程图、UML图、ER图等,尽管它是免费的,但功能并不逊于其他付费工具。
四、MICROSOFT VISIO的商业应用
Microsoft Visio是一个强大的图形绘制软件,它被许多大型企业采用,用以绘制流程图、网络图等编程结构图。它提供了大量的专业模板和图形库,而且无缝整合于Microsoft Office系列产品中。尽管Visio的价格较高,但它强大的功能和对企业级用户的吸引力使其成为业务流程专业人士的首选。
五、OMNIGRAFFLE用于MAC用户
OmniGraffle是一款针对苹果用户的图表设计软件,Mac和iOS上的表现尤为出色。它与苹果生态系统的高度融合使其成为Mac用户的理想选择。提供丰富的设计模板,并具有非常好的自定义能力,用户可以轻松地创建出符合个人或团队需求的图表。
六、GLIFFY在线协作特性
Gliffy是另一个在线图表应用,它以简单易用和便捷的协作功能广受欢迎。工具内的拖放功能和即时预览选项让图表制作变得简单快捷。Gliffy支持与Confluence和JIRA的集成,这一点对于使用这些Atlassian产品的开发团队尤其有价值。
绘制编程结构图不仅仅需要一个有各种图形和模板的APP,更需要的是一个能够整合到用户工作环境中的解决方案。上述APP各有特色,为不同平台和需求的用户提供服务。选择最合适的APP,可以提高编程设计的效率和质量,从而使得项目管理更加高效。
相关问答FAQs:
1. 什么是编程结构?
编程结构是指在编写程序时,用于控制程序流程和逻辑的组织方式和技巧。常见的编程结构包括顺序结构、分支结构和循环结构等。如果你想画编程结构图,可以使用一些绘图工具来辅助。
2. 有哪些适合绘制编程结构的App?
有许多应用程序适合用于绘制编程结构图。这些应用程序通常具有易用性和图形化界面,使用户可以直观地绘制各种编程结构。
- Lucidchart: Lucidchart是一种在线绘图工具,可以帮助你绘制各种图表,包括编程结构图。它提供了丰富的形状库和模板,使你可以在一个易于理解的视觉表示中呈现代码的结构。
- Draw.io: Draw.io是一款免费的图形化绘图工具,可以用于各种目的,其中包括绘制编程结构图。它具有易于使用的界面和多种形状选项,使用户可以轻松地绘制和编辑他们的结构图。
- Microsoft Visio: Microsoft Visio是一款专业的绘图和图表制作工具,也可以用于绘制编程结构图。它提供了广泛的绘图和编辑功能,适用于需要更复杂结构图的专业用户。
3. 如何使用绘图App绘制编程结构图?
无论使用哪种绘图工具,你都可以按照以下步骤来绘制编程结构图:
- 选择所需的形状和符号来表示不同的编程结构,如开始和结束符号、条件和循环符号等。
- 使用连接线将这些符号连接起来,以表示代码的流程和逻辑。
- 添加标签和注释,以便更清楚地说明每个符号的用途和意义。
- 调整和重新排列符号的位置,使图表更具可读性和美观性。
- 额外提示:使用不同的颜色和线条风格,可以更好地突出显示不同的结构和代码块。
使用这些绘图工具,你可以轻松而有趣地绘制编程结构图,更好地理解和组织你的代码逻辑。
文章标题:画编程结构用什么app,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2162629